When I checked out the inspiration challenge on SCS last night, I searched and searched for something that sparked some interest. I finally found this dress and knew it would work for something black & white with a splash of red. I ended up with less white and more red, but I really like my card.

I started by stamping the leaf stem from Wonderful You (SU) twice in versamark on black and embossing with white EP.

For the flowers, I stamped a flower from Friendship (Innovative Stamp Creations) in black stazon ink on shimmery white cardstock a number of times. Then I spritzed water on it and added real red and yoyo yellow ink refills and let the color spread in the water. I just love the color variations you get with this technique. I suppose this is just a slightly different version of reinker spread, but since I didn't emboss the image, the color spread outside the image lines. After allowing the ink to dry, I cut out the flowers. This is a bit putzy, because of the shape of the flowers, but I really like this flower cut out. I attached the flowers in sets of two, somewhat offset, with the front one raised with dimensional tape.

The red edging is also shimmery white cardstock colored the same way as the flowers. I punched both the black and red with my eyelet border punch.

The sentiment is stamped in versamark and embossed in white.
